Nvidia Geforce 8600 GTS - blanks screen

Hi

I’ve just about managed are several tries to get my Nvidia Geforce 8600 GTS to be recognised by OpenSuse 11.0, but every so often, it blanks the computer screen, and I have to restart the computer. It seems to happen at the oddest times, even if the computer is inactive for a while with Firefox open.

Can you help?

Hmm, you’re missing some options in your xorg.conf file. Not sure if that’s the actual cause but you’ll need to run these commands in a terminal:

su

enter root password

nvidia-xconfig --render-accel
nvidia-xconfig --add-argb-glx-visuals -d 24

(all one line)

log out, then log back in and see if that helps.

If not, after about a half hour of research, I’ve also seen that using a different monitor may help.

Looking at your xorg.conf file it looks like your monitor isn’t detected right as it’s using the generic VESA.

Go into Yast and under the Hardware section click Graphics Card and Monitor. If Sax2 doesn’t detect your monitor try choosing it manually then click ok and save changes.

If this doesn’t help then, as I said before, try a different monitor.
